Analysis of Mourning You
Angela Cottingham 1982 (VA)
I feel lost
I feel broken
Heart heavy
Words unspoken
I loved you in life
I loved you in death
It was much too early
For you to take your last breath.
You promised you'd never leave me
And I'm broken now your gone
I'd give almost anything
To have you home.
To wrap your arms around me
To fix the brokenness inside
But you left me in this in-between
When you crossed the great divide.
I miss you with each breath I take
I miss you more than words
I miss the smiles upon your face
And the words I never even heard.
Will there ever come a day
When the hurt in me subsides?
Will the emptiness inside myself
Be with me all my life?
Mourning you is easy
Because missing you is tough
My heart hurts so bad
Because our love wasn't enough
To help you fight your demons
To take away your pain
And now that you are gone from us
We'll never be the same again.
But I'll hold onto your memory
All the good times that we shared
I'll pray that you are finally at peace
And that you know I always cared
Until we meet again some day
Across that great divide
I'll hold you in my heart
For the rest of my life.
